WebJan 24, 2024 · The ‘brisket stall,’ also known as the ‘barbeque stall’ or ‘meat plateau,’ happens when the internal temperature of the meat temporarily plateaus during the cooking process. As mentioned earlier, this is due to evaporative cooling. This stall in the cooking process usually happens at around 150°F. And instead of increasing towards ... WebOct 1, 2024 · The stall happens when the moisture in your meat starts to evaporate, essentially sweating. This moisture causes the meat to cool itself down while your fire is trying to heat the meat up. The brisket stall usually begins when the temperature of your meat reads 145 degrees F and lasts until the brisket pushes past 175 degrees F.

WebDec 25, 2024 · The brisket stall is a period during the smoking process when the internal temperature of the meat stops increasing or even drops. This can happen anywhere, but it typically occurs around the 150-160°F mark. The stall can last anywhere from a few hours to several hours.
